分布式追踪系统:助力企业实现高效的数据监控
随着互联网技术的飞速发展,企业之间的竞争日益激烈,对于数据的依赖也越来越大。如何实现高效的数据监控,成为企业数字化转型的重要课题。分布式追踪系统作为一种新兴的技术,为企业在海量数据中实现高效监控提供了有力支持。本文将从分布式追踪系统的定义、优势、应用场景等方面进行详细阐述。
一、分布式追踪系统的定义
分布式追踪系统是一种用于监控分布式系统中各个组件之间交互和性能的解决方案。它通过追踪请求在系统中的传播路径,收集和分析相关数据,帮助开发者发现和解决问题。分布式追踪系统通常包括数据收集、数据存储、数据分析和可视化等模块。
二、分布式追踪系统的优势
实时监控:分布式追踪系统可以实时监控分布式系统的运行状态,及时发现潜在问题,降低故障风险。
全链路追踪:分布式追踪系统可以追踪请求在系统中的传播路径,全面了解系统性能瓶颈,为优化提供依据。
数据分析:分布式追踪系统可以收集海量数据,通过对数据的分析,为企业提供有价值的业务洞察。
可视化展示:分布式追踪系统将复杂的数据以可视化形式呈现,方便开发者快速定位问题。
易于扩展:分布式追踪系统具有较好的可扩展性,可以适应企业业务规模的变化。
三、分布式追踪系统的应用场景
微服务架构:微服务架构下,系统由多个独立的服务组成,分布式追踪系统可以帮助开发者追踪请求在各个服务之间的传播路径,实现服务之间的协同。
大数据平台:在大数据平台中,分布式追踪系统可以监控海量数据的处理过程,确保数据处理的稳定性和效率。
云计算平台:云计算平台下,分布式追踪系统可以监控虚拟机的运行状态,及时发现资源瓶颈,优化资源分配。
容器化平台:容器化平台下,分布式追踪系统可以监控容器实例的运行状态,实现容器资源的合理利用。
互联网业务:在互联网业务中,分布式追踪系统可以帮助企业监控用户请求的响应时间,优化用户体验。
四、总结
分布式追踪系统作为企业实现高效数据监控的重要工具,具有实时监控、全链路追踪、数据分析等优势。在微服务架构、大数据平台、云计算平台、容器化平台以及互联网业务等领域,分布式追踪系统都发挥着重要作用。随着技术的不断发展,分布式追踪系统将在企业数字化转型中发挥更加重要的作用。
猜你喜欢:eBPF